Warning Signs You Need Structural Drying Services in Mission Hills, NV
Beware of these warning signs that show you need Structural Drying Services in Mission Hills, NV: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it may be a sign of hidden water damage. Don’t ignore this sign, investigate the source of the odor and take action to prevent further damage.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ling
Water stains on your ceiling can be a sign of a larger issue, including roof leaks, plumbing problems, or even structural damage. Don’t ignore these stains and address the issue before it’s too late.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
If your flooring is warped or buckled, it may be a sign of water damage. Get to the root of the problem and fix it before it spreads.
Visible Signs of Mold or Mildew
Mold and mildew can grow quickly in damp environments, posing serious health risks to you and your family. Identify and address the source of the moisture and take action to prevent further growth.
Unusual Sounds or Creaks
If you notice unusual sounds or creaks in your home, it may be a sign of structural damage. Investigate the source of the noise and address the issue before it’s too late.

Q: What is the difference between gray water and black water?
A: Gray water refers to contaminated water that is not sewage, but still poses health risks. Black water, on the other hand, is sewage that contains feces and other contaminants.
